Transaction 70503f4063f81c07e991a8945833899505a0edc41b08515b3705c63c8e9fd68d
1 Input
1 Output
-
70503f4063f81c07e991a8945833899505a0edc41b08515b3705c63c8e9fd68d:0
- value
- 15785561
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 95382f87baad7ff57221d3f64684fe606a62609b94fbda1173f340d4b1845576
- address
- bc1pj5uzlpa644ll2u3p60mydp87vp4xycymjnaa5ytn7dqdfvvy24mqlz8l80